There are two types of trials used in criminal courts. The first type of judgment is what is called a bench judgment. This type of trial is when there is no jury. A bench trial basically means that the judge will hear the entire court case and then the judge alone will decide what he thinks the verdict should be. The judge will also be the one who sentences you to whatever the punishment is. This can be a useful type of trial if you are worried about what a whole jury of people might think. If he believes his case will be ruled against, he can ask his Austin criminal attorney to help him get a bench trial instead of a jury trial.

The next type of trial is what is called a jury trial. This type of essay is mostly self-explanatory. This trial means that there will be a jury that will go through the entire trial process. At the end of the trial, they will meet and deliberate to decide what the verdict will be.
